diff options
author | Kali Kaneko <kali@leap.se> | 2017-10-06 21:38:48 +0200 |
---|---|---|
committer | Kali Kaneko <kali@leap.se> | 2017-10-06 21:39:52 +0200 |
commit | bde0d1daa914b2ec5054ee2a71d783bed767b39c (patch) | |
tree | a3e13f4317a7a0f5cba020240975f0a451bb59a9 | |
parent | ef1f444a740b1d552c8b1d1b53c5d9e46f854ed0 (diff) |
[pkg] add some missing dependencies to bootstrap script
-rwxr-xr-x | pkg/tools/bitmask-bootstrap.sh | 14 |
1 files changed, 7 insertions, 7 deletions
diff --git a/pkg/tools/bitmask-bootstrap.sh b/pkg/tools/bitmask-bootstrap.sh index 3f494ccf..a2cb45fe 100755 --- a/pkg/tools/bitmask-bootstrap.sh +++ b/pkg/tools/bitmask-bootstrap.sh @@ -5,7 +5,7 @@ set -e -APT_DEPS="build-essential python-dev python-virtualenv libsqlcipher-dev libssl1.0-dev libffi-dev haveged python-pyqt5 python-pyqt5.qtwebkit" +APT_DEPS="build-essential python-pip python-dev python-virtualenv libsqlcipher-dev libssl1.0-dev libffi-dev haveged python-pyqt5 python-pyqt5.qtwebkit gnupg1 openvpn" function add_pew_to_environment() { @@ -19,6 +19,11 @@ function add_pew_to_environment() done } +function apt_install() +{ + sudo apt install $APT_DEPS +} + function init_pew() { which pew || pip install pew @@ -28,11 +33,6 @@ function init_pew() pew ls | grep bitmask || echo '[+] bitmask boostrap: creating new bitmask virtualenv. Type "exit" in the shell to continue!' && pew new bitmask } -function apt_install() -{ - sudo apt install $APT_DEPS -} - function clone_repo() { mkdir -p ~/leap/ && cd ~/leap @@ -46,8 +46,8 @@ function install_deps() cd ~/leap/bitmask-dev && pew in bitmask make dev-all } -init_pew apt_install +init_pew clone_repo install_deps pew workon bitmask |